The journey begins with a thorough assessment, where specialists meticulously inspect every aspect from pipes and valves to fixtures and sewer connections. Using advanced tools, they detect potential issues such as leaks, blockages, or damage caused by root intrusion—a common challenge in Denver’s diverse soil conditions.

Once identified, the next phase involves strategic planning for remediation. This could range from simple repairs like replacing worn-out seals to complex projects entailing entire sewer line replacement. For instance, data from Disaster Cleanup and Restoration Denver indicates that timely intervention during severe weather events can significantly minimize water damage and related costs. Regular pumping schedules, adhering to Denver septic tank pumping guidelines, are crucial for maintaining system health, preventing clogs, and reducing the risk of catastrophic failures.

Expert remediation teams employ a variety of techniques tailored to each unique situation. This might include high-pressure hydrojetting for clearing stubborn blockages or advanced camera inspection systems to visualize pipe conditions without excavation. Post-remediation, thorough flushing and testing ensure system functionality. Denver Sewage Remediation: Post-Inspection Actions are critical for addressing any issues identified during thorough commercial sewage inspections. After a comprehensive assessment, immediate steps must be taken to ensure effective remediation and prevent further contamination or damage. This process involves multiple stages tailored to specific findings.

For instance, if the inspection reveals significant sewer line corrosion in an older building, Denver’s sewage remediation experts would first assess the extent of the damage. They might recommend a combination of repairs, such as replacing corroded pipes and implementing preventative measures like coating or relining to inhibit future deterioration. In cases of residential sewage cleaning, homeowners should expect detailed reports outlining necessary actions, cost estimates, and timelines. This transparency is vital for building trust between residents and remediation specialists.

Additionally, Denver’s stringent environmental regulations demand strict adherence to sewage pollution control measures during and after remediation. These guidelines are designed to mitigate ecological impacts and ensure water quality. For instance, following a major sewer backup incident, professionals must employ advanced techniques like bio-remediation to break down organic matter and restore the affected area. Water damage restoration in Denver also plays a crucial role, as it involves specialized drying methods and decontaminating treatments to prevent mold growth and structural decay.
